The Common University Entrance Test for Undergraduate programmes (CUET-UG) 2025, initially scheduled to begin on May 8, is likely to be postponed, according to sources within the National Testing Agency (NTA).

While an official announcement is still awaited, the move is reportedly being considered due to logistical challenges faced in conducting the exam as per the original timeline. CUET-UG 2025 was set to run between May 8 and June 1 across hundreds of centres both in India and abroad.

With over 13 lakh students registering annually, CUET-UG is the second-largest entrance exam in India after NEET-UG. The test acts as a single-window admission route for more than 250 universities, including prestigious institutions such as Delhi University, Banaras Hindu University, and Jawaharlal Nehru University.

Sources indicate that the tight exam calendar, including concurrent national-level exams like NEET and JEE, is placing a heavy strain on scheduling and logistics, prompting NTA to consider a reschedule.

The NTA, which also conducts NEET and JEE, has not yet issued an official statement regarding the change. Students and institutions across the country are now awaiting confirmation and revised dates.
